Yeremay Hernandez: The Rising Star of Deportivo La Coruna

In the bustling football market of Spain, a new name is capturing the imagination of scouts and fans alike: Yeremay Hernandez. This 22-year-old winger from Deportivo La Coruna has become a focal point for clubs looking to bolster their offensive ranks.

Born in the sun-drenched city of Las Palmas, Hernandez embarked on his football journey with Almenara, where he showcased early signs of his talent. His career took him through the ranks of UD Las Palmas and then to Real Madrid’s renowned youth system, but it was at Deportivo La Coruna where he truly made his mark. Since signing with Deportivo in July 2022, Hernandez has transformed from a promising youngster into a pivotal player for the team.

This season, Hernandez has not only proven his worth but has excelled in La Liga 2, scoring eight goals and assisting three in just 18 appearances. His performances have turned heads, with his ability to dominate one-on-one situations and his sharp turns to maintain possession close to his body becoming his trademarks. Hernandez’s agility and speed, especially his knack for altering his pace to exploit defensive gaps, have become key elements of Deportivo’s strategy.

His flair on the pitch, combined with a remarkable work ethic, has made him a standout figure. Hernandez’s capability to drive forward on either foot, whether to shoot or to create chances for teammates, shows a versatility that is rare for a player of his age. This season, he has demonstrated not just skill but also an impressive football IQ, knowing precisely when to accelerate or decelerate to maximize his impact on the game.

European scouts have taken note, and the Premier League, in particular, has shown keen interest. Clubs like Chelsea and Newcastle United are reportedly in the race to secure his services. The interest from such high-caliber teams underscores the belief in Hernandez’s potential to adapt and thrive at higher levels of competition.

The €20 million release clause in Hernandez’s contract with Deportivo serves as a clear indicator of his value to the club, but it also sets the stage for what could be a significant transfer move. If Hernandez moves, he would not only be stepping into a larger arena but also carrying the hopes of a club that has nurtured his talents.
